Введение
Ubuntu является одним из наиболее часто используемых дистрибутивов Linux в мире и может использоваться в качестве среды разработки. В этом руководстве мы покажем вам, как настроить среду разработки в Ubuntu 20.04.
Шаг 1. Обновите и установите основные инструменты
Прежде чем начать, важно убедиться, что ваша операционная система обновлена, и установить основные инструменты. Откройте терминал и введите следующие команды:
sudo apt update
sudo apt upgrade
sudo apt install build-essential
Шаг 2: Установите библиотеки и зависимости
Для среды разработки требуется несколько библиотек и зависимостей. Убедитесь, что вы установили следующие зависимости, введя следующие команды:
sudo apt install libssl-dev libffi-dev libxml2-dev libxslt1-dev zlib1g-dev libjpeg-dev libfreetype6-dev libpq-dev
Шаг 3: Установите Python
Python является одним из наиболее часто используемых языков программирования и потребуется для среды разработки. В Ubuntu предустановлена версия Python, но мы будем использовать версию 3 в нашей установке. Введите следующие команды, чтобы установить Python 3 в вашей системе:
sudo add-apt-repository ppa:deadsnakes/ppa
sudo apt update
sudo apt install python3.9
Шаг 4: Установите менеджер пакетов Python
pip Pip — это менеджер пакетов Python, который поможет нам установить пакеты, необходимые для разработки. Установите его, введя следующие команды:
sudo apt install python3-pip
pip3 install --upgrade pip
Шаг 5: Установите виртуалэнв
Virtualenv — это инструмент, который позволяет нам создавать изолированную виртуальную среду для каждого проекта Python. Это помогает нам поддерживать чистоту на рабочем месте. Введите следующие команды для установки virtualenv:
sudo apt install virtualenv
virtualenv env_name
virtualenv env_name source env_name/bin/activate
Шаг 6. Установите веб-фреймворк Django.
Django — один из самых популярных веб-фреймворков на Python. Это помогает нам эффективно создавать веб-сайты и веб-приложения. Установите его, введя следующие команды:
pip install django
Заключение
В этом руководстве мы показали, как настроить среду разработки в Ubuntu 20.04. Мы установили необходимые строительные блоки, зависимости, Python, менеджер пакетов Pip, Virtualenv и веб-фреймворк Django. С этой настройкой вы можете легко приступить к разработке веб-приложений.